No display font works alone. In my designs, I pair Tarala Bubble with a clean sans serif for body text or a delicate script for contrast. The squishy, rounded nature of this display font needs a grounded counterpart. A simple serif font adds a classic touch, while a handwritten style keeps the feel casual and friendly. For instance, use Tarala Bubble for product names on a candle label, then add a thin sans serif for the scent notes. This creates a visual hierarchy that customers instinctively follow. It also makes your product packaging look professionally layered.

Understanding Commercial Font Licenses for Your Shop

Before you load Tarala Bubble into your design tool and start selling, let's talk practical business. Most premium display fonts require a standard license that permits use on physical products like mugs, t-shirts, and labels you produce yourself. However, if you plan to sell digital templates, SVG cut files, or printable wall art, you need to check the specific license terms. A commercial license that covers transfers and templates is essential for protecting your shop and respecting the designer who created this beautiful typeface. Always read the fine print on the product page. Paying for the correct license upfront gives you peace of mind and allows you to use the font for client work, unlimited physical products, and digital downloads.
